Delving into the Rising Demand and Opportunity Drivers Shaping the Global PCW Fiber Board Market in Modern Industrial Applications
As industries pursue sustainable materials and enhanced performance parameters the PCW fiber board sector has garnered increased attention as a versatile solution for structural applications. This material blends post-consumer waste streams with advanced processing techniques to yield boards that offer consistent mechanical integrity alongside environmental advantages. Over recent years the push toward circular economy principles has propelled research investments and encouraged manufacturers to refine production processes for improved resource efficiency. Consequently the PCW fiber board industry finds itself at the confluence of regulatory mandates and consumer expectations demanding both durability and ecological responsibility.Moreover the diversity of PCW fiber board applications underscores its broad utility across sectors ranging from construction assemblies to interior furnishings. Progressive formulation strategies have enabled enhanced moisture resistance fire performance and acoustic insulation properties. In addition the integration of innovative adhesive systems and surface treatments has elevated aesthetic quality and longevity for end users. As material scientists and engineers collaborate to optimize board density and fiber orientation the outcome is a dynamic portfolio of fiber board solutions positioned to meet emergent design challenges and sustainability targets.
Tracing the Profound Technological Evolutions and Emerging Sustainable Practices Redefining Performance Standards in PCW Fiber Board Manufacturing
Significant technological evolutions have reshaped raw material preparation and pressing techniques to achieve tighter density tolerances and uniform performance characteristics in PCW fiber boards. Automated refining systems now extract finer fiber fractions yielding boards with enhanced mechanical strength and dimensional stability. At the same time laser guided hot pressing technologies ensure precise heat distribution throughout the board matrix resulting in reduced thermal gradients and minimal warping. These continuous process improvements have not only elevated overall quality but also streamlined throughput and energy consumption within manufacturing facilities.In parallel sustainable practices have taken center stage with manufacturers adopting closed loop filtration for fiber dispersion and reclaiming lignocellulosic byproducts for secondary applications. Concurrently the adoption of bio based resins and reduced formaldehyde formulations illustrates a commitment to healthier indoor air quality and regulatory compliance. As industry stakeholders collaborate through consortia and standards committees the emphasis on life cycle assessment and circular sourcing is redefining performance benchmarks. Consequently these transformative shifts are establishing new paradigms for environmental stewardship without compromising the functional requirements of PCW fiber boards.
Assessing the Far Reaching Consequences of New United States Tariff Policies Scheduled for 2025 on Import Dynamics and Cost Competitiveness
The implementation of new duty structures on imported fiber board components has introduced complexities into global supply chains influencing cost allocation and procurement strategies. Importers now face elevated tariffs which necessitate reevaluation of sourcing geographies and transportation modalities. As a result many manufacturers are exploring nearshoring options to mitigate exposure to fluctuating trade policies while maintaining continuity of supply. This recalibration of supply networks has led to increased collaboration with regional fiber producers and refiners capable of delivering consistent quality at competitive landed costs.Furthermore the prospect of higher import levies has driven investment in domestic recycling infrastructure to bolster feedstock availability for fiber board production. In addition manufacturers are establishing strategic partnerships with waste management entities to secure long term fiber throughput guaranteeing raw material integrity. Consequently the shift in tariff landscape for 2025 is compelling industry participants to adopt a more integrated approach aligning procurement agility with sustainability objectives. Such strategic realignment enhances resilience against policy volatility and underpins future growth initiatives.
Uncovering Critical Insights from Multidimensional Segmentation That Illuminate Varied Demand Patterns across Applications and Product Types
Insights derived from the application spectrum reveal that interior automotive components such as dashboard and door panels benefit from the unique blend of structural rigidity and weight optimization offered by fiber boards engineered for high impact resistance. Equally in construction applications the use of panels for flooring and wall cladding demonstrates the material’s capacity to deliver fire retardant and acoustic performance in demanding environments. Within the furniture domain both home and office segments leverage the material’s smooth finish and dimensional accuracy to meet evolving ergonomic and aesthetic requirements. When utilized for thermal and acoustic insulation the boards present an effective barrier that aligns with building codes focused on energy efficiency and occupant comfort. In packaging solutions the choice between recycled or virgin fiber boards underscores a balancing act between cost management and sustainability claims in supply chains aiming to reduce carbon footprints.Turning to product types the distinctions among high density, medium density, and low density fiber boards translate into tailored performance profiles. High density variants engineered with moisture resistant carriers serve in environments with elevated humidity levels, whereas standard grade types find applications where basic structural support suffices. Medium density formulations with fire retardant additives bolster resilience in areas subject to stringent fire codes, while low density boards offer a lightweight solution for cost sensitive applications. End users across commercial, industrial, and residential sectors each harness these performance differentials to align with operational imperatives and budget considerations. Distribution pathways via direct sales or through value added distributors and online platforms ensure timely delivery across key accounts wholesalers and third party e commerce channels. Thickness options ranging from up to six millimeters to larger formats above twelve millimeters further accommodate design specifications and load bearing requirements.
Examining Regional Variances and Growth Drivers across the Americas Europe Middle East Africa and Asia Pacific for Strategic Market Allocation
Regional distinctions point to mature demand for fiber board solutions in the Americas driven by stringent building safety codes and a focus on recycled content in construction materials. In this region stakeholders prioritize materials that deliver thermal performance alongside recyclability credentials to comply with green building certifications. Conversely Europe, the Middle East, and Africa demonstrate a growing appetite for high performance boards featuring advanced fire retardant and acoustic characteristics as urbanization accelerates. Manufacturers in these territories are responding with specialized formulations that address local regulatory frameworks and climatic challenges. Meanwhile Asia Pacific remains a dynamic arena where rapid industrialization and expanding commercial real estate markets fuel interest in cost effective yet durable fiber board options. In these markets ease of installation and supply chain proximity to raw material sources significantly influence procurement preferences.
